Well first of all, XJJ2 and other programs don't "hook" into JJ2 themselves. XJJ2 uses winsock controls to get the server list, and put other servers on the server list. It then uses command line options to run JJ2. Other programs just use Windows API's to read and write the memory of JJ2.
